Tech Giants Should Pay a Price for Keeping Secrets
Lately, there’s been frustration about holes in big technology companies’ financial disclosures. Personally, I always want more disclosure. Give me all the numbers.
But while journalists like me only have the power of the (digital) pen, investors have the power of the purse. They can and should flex their considerable muscle to press for more information. I acknowledge that Big Tech holds the most power in this relationship, but there is a history of investor discontent helping pry financial secrets out of the industry’s superstars.
